A patient presented to the ED complaining of general body ache due to a motor vehicle accident that occurred a day prior. Pt states that it was a rear ended collision that at that time did not indicate causing a major concern to his overall health. However as today his neck, back and arms ache.
1. The triage nurse start the nursing process with the assessment of the situation. (PQRST) (Subjective and objective)
The nurse starts assessing the pain scale from 0-10
Where is your pain located?
How does the pain feel like?
What makes your pain words and what seems to alleviate it?
